The Court of Appeal held that the trial Judge properly exercised her discretion in granting relief against forfeiture to the respondent. Although breaches of the lease were established, the respondent's inability to perform arose from supervening expropriation and repossession circumstances beyond his control. Section 27 of the Judicature Statute provides for relief against forfeiture for non-payment of rent, and where statutory law is silent, the High Court may resort to equity under Sections 16(2) and 35 of the Judicature Statute.
